Output dd753bea91e94f5956822b39bc0be36a79cf3368def0f4583cf059e1f2533807:0

value
12499508
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7a8139c3b762fc6ce49cbd9fdc2ff1737bbf7d54 OP_EQUAL
address
3CrmAhgCVerqm4BjTD7rC6MpaGKSqqJSaP
transaction
dd753bea91e94f5956822b39bc0be36a79cf3368def0f4583cf059e1f2533807
spent
true